Backend Software Engineer

Doxel AI 🤖🔨💡

Benefits

Unlimited PTO

Job Description

As a Backend Engineer, your mission is to architect and build the resilient and scalable systems that power the intelligence behind Doxel’s AI-driven construction platform. You'll tackle complex infrastructure and data engineering challenges, shaping how terabytes of real-time jobsite data are processed, stored, and served. Your work will enable smarter decision-making for some of the world’s largest construction projects. You’ll collaborate closely with our product, frontend, computer vision, and 3D teams to design seamless end-to-end solutions—from field data capture to actionable insights. You will design, build, and scale robust backend systems and pipelines for data ingestion, processing, and analytics. Develop high-performance APIs that power real-time 3D visualizations, dashboards, and mobile tools. Build and optimize data pipelines that support models and business logic at scale. Collaborate across CV/ML, frontend, design, and product teams to deliver end-to-end features. Ensure system reliability, observability, monitoring, and graceful degradation for mission-critical tools. Leverage, AI tools, cloud infrastructure, containerization, and CI/CD best practices and perform thoughtful code reviews, and drive backend engineering best practices.

About Doxel AI

Doxel AI brings computer vision to construction, so the industry can deliver what society needs to thrive.

Apply for This Position